Output e096381dc80db3b441147594f4af029047d4b3b7e60a31222dec189610723d5d:0

value
366155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fc56ba2827304b244bc5d30b2944f218a245d2 OP_EQUAL
address
3EGcndWDB9sqFaMLUQNesFyfmG6y5BW3nU
transaction
e096381dc80db3b441147594f4af029047d4b3b7e60a31222dec189610723d5d
spent
true